[QUOTE="Munyaradzi Mafaro, post: 76764, member: 636"] Cresta Sprayview just finished gutting all 65 rooms at their Victoria Falls property, and managing director Rutendo Badenhorst says the whole thing is about staying competitive while keeping guests happy. The hotel did a full overhaul with new fixtures, open closets, renovated bathrooms, and a complete garden redesign that leans into the greenery across the grounds. The property started life as Peter's Motel back when the Gardini family ran things, and it eventually became Victoria Falls Hotel before Cresta took over operations. Badenhorst mentioned that tourism growth in Zimbabwe is pushing everyone to level up their infrastructure and service quality, which is why they are already working on upgrading the restaurant, lounge, and bars through next year. General manager Patience Musonza chairs the local Hospitality Association of Zimbabwe branch, and the hotel still pulls in international tourists plus smaller conferences and events. [/QUOTE]
